Changing Set Slow Speed
To increase the set slow speed, press
the UP arrow button on the RH handle-
bar once, or repeatedly. The setting
point indication in the digital screen
will come back on to indicate t
he slow
speed setting change.
To decrease the set slow speed
,press
the DOWN arrow button on the RH
handlebar once, or repeatedly. The
setting point indication in the digital
screen will come back on to indicate
the slow speed setting change.
NOTE: There are 5 slow speed set-
tings available (1 through 5).
Deactivating Slow Speed Mode
To deactivate slow speed mode:
Press the cruise button, or
Depress the iBR lever more then
25% of total travel, or
Accelerate past the highest slow
speed that can be set.
The CRUISE indicator light in the
speedometer display will go out, the
scrolling SLOW SPEED MODE mes-
sage will disappear and the informa-
tion center will revert to the compass
indication.
When deactivating SLOW SPEED
MODE by pressing the cruise button,
or accelerating using the throttle lever,
the iBR gate stays in the forward posi-
tion.
When using the iBR lever, the iBR gate
will move towards the reverse posi-
tion, then neutral when the lever is
released.
Ski Mode
Wake Pro Model
Ski mode allows for repeated and pre-
cisely controlled launches, and a set
towing speed, designed specifically
for towing a skier or wake boarder.
Ski mode is only available using a nor-
mal key, it is not available when using a
LEARNING key or a RENTAL key.
RAMP Function
The RAMP function available in ski
mode is a pre-programmed function
used for launching and accelerating
the PWC when towing a skier or wake-
boarder.
